Venus Concept Inc. (NASDAQ:VERO – Get Free Report) saw a large growth in short interest in the month of January. As of January 31st, there was short interest totalling 73,100 shares, a growth of 52.0% from the January 15th total of 48,100 shares. Currently, 1.8% of the company’s shares are short sold. Based on an average daily trading volume, of 291,400 shares, the short-interest ratio is presently 0.3 days.
Venus Concept Stock Down 2.0 %
Shares of VERO opened at $0.34 on Thursday. The company has a quick ratio of 1.18, a current ratio of 1.86 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 2.83. The business has a fifty day moving average of $0.35 and a 200 day moving average of $0.46. The company has a market cap of $2.44 million, a PE ratio of -0.04 and a beta of 0.51. Venus Concept has a 52-week low of $0.28 and a 52-week high of $2.22.
